Hindalco and SBI Q1 Net Profit Surge Beats Estimates
Corporate Earnings Roundup:
Indian corporate heavyweights Hindalco Industries and State Bank of India delivered strong financial results for the first quarter. Hindalco reported a 75% jump in net profit to a record ₹7,013 crore alongside a 32% revenue increase to ₹84,825 crore. Meanwhile, State Bank of India posted a 10.2% year-on-year rise in net profit to ₹21,121 crore, beating analyst estimates as Net Interest Income grew by 15%.
Sector Performance and Titan Growth:
The broader consumer and financial sectors also demonstrated robust performance during the quarter. Titan Company saw its net profit surge by 63% to ₹1,777 crore accompanied by a 40% rise in revenue. These earnings follow previous quarters marked by cautious consumer spending and fluctuating commodity cost pressures across domestic markets.
Market Implications and Outlook:
Financial analysts expect these positive earnings surprises to support broader market indices like the Nifty 50 and Sensex. Investors will closely monitor management commentaries regarding loan growth margins and metal price trajectories as the fiscal year progresses.
